package com.ibm.wala.util.shrike;
import java.io.ByteArrayOutputStream;
import java.io.IOException;
import java.io.InputStream;
import com.ibm.wala.classLoader.ModuleEntry;
import com.ibm.wala.shrikeCT.ClassReader;
import com.ibm.wala.shrikeCT.InvalidClassFileException;
import com.ibm.wala.util.debug.Assertions;
import com.ibm.wala.util.ref.CacheReference;
/**
* A soft handle to a Shrike class reader
*
* TODO: implement more effective caching than just soft references TODO: push
* weakness up the chain the InputStream, etc ... TODO: reduce reliance on
* reader throughout the analysis packages
*/
public class ShrikeClassReaderHandle {
private final static boolean DEBUG = false;
/**
* The module entry that defines the class file
*/
private final ModuleEntry entry;
private Object reader;
/**
* The number of times we hydrate the reader
*/
private int hydrateCount = 0;
public ShrikeClassReaderHandle(ModuleEntry entry) {
if (entry == null) {
throw new IllegalArgumentException("null entry");
}
this.entry = entry;
}
/**
* @return an instance of the class reader ... create one if necessary
* @throw InvalidClassFileException iff Shrike fails to read the class file
* correctly.
*/
public ClassReader get() throws InvalidClassFileException {
ClassReader result = (ClassReader) CacheReference.get(reader);
if (result == null) {
hydrateCount++;
if (DEBUG) {
if (hydrateCount > 1) {
System.err.println(("Hydrate " + entry + " " + hydrateCount));
try {
throw new Exception();
} catch (Exception e) {
e.printStackTrace();
}
}
}
ByteArrayOutputStream S = new ByteArrayOutputStream();
try {
InputStream s = entry.getInputStream();
readBytes(s, S);
s.close();
} catch (IOException e) {
e.printStackTrace();
Assertions.UNREACHABLE();
}
result = new ClassReader(S.toByteArray());
reader = CacheReference.make(result);
}
return result;
}
/**
* Read is into bytes
* @throws IOException
*/
private static void readBytes(InputStream is, ByteArrayOutputStream bytes) throws IOException {
int n = 0;
byte[] buffer = new byte[1024];
while (n > -1) {
n = is.read(buffer, 0, 1024);
if (n > -1) {
bytes.write(buffer, 0, n);
}
}
}
public String getFileName() {
return entry.getName();
}
/**
* Force the reference to be cleared/collected
*/
public void clear() {
reader = null;
}
public ModuleEntry getModuleEntry() {
return entry;
}}
